9/11 Fifteen Years Later: Remember The Horror (Sticky For Day)

% of readers think this story is Fact. Add your two cents.


Today marks the 15th anniversary of that dark day, when Islamic jihadis killed 2,996 of our friends, neighbors, and loved ones. In the years since, many more have died from diseases from the pollutants.
